CMF Codes in Industrial Applications Explained

CMF codes are vital identifiers used within industrial applications to classify components, materials, and finishes. These codes offer a standardized system for data sharing between diverse stakeholders in the manufacturing process. By providing unique CMF codes to each item, industries can enhance processes such as procurement, click here production planning, and inventory management.

The structure of a CMF code typically includes multiple characters that represent specific attributes. For example, one segment might denote the material type, while another refers to the finish or color. Deciphering these codes allows for efficient tracking of components throughout the supply chain and manufacturing lifecycle.
